D.D Dumbo adds second London headline date
4AD's D.D Dumbo has announced a second headline date for London on this, the day of his debut EP's release on his new label.
The Tropical Oceans EP will also get a physical release next month.
D.D Dumbo has announced the second headline date for 10 November at the Servant Jazz Quarters. You can buy tickets now, here.

October
27 – The Institute, Birmingham, UK *
28 – Junction, Cambridge, UK *
30 – Shepherds Bush Empire, London, UK *
31 – Pitchfork Paris, Paris, France
November
1 – London Calling, Amsterdam, Holland
3 – Concorde 2, Brighton, UK *
4 – Anson Rooms, Bristol, UK *
7 – Rolling Stone Weekender, Weißenhaus, Germany
9 – St. Pancras Old Church, London, UK
10 – The Servant Jazz Quarters, London, UK
* = with Jungle
The Tropical Oceans EP is out now digitally on 4AD. A 12" is due November.
